I went to Torssukatak Fjord last summer with 5 others. Between us we did 6 or 7 routes (doesn't sound like many does it!)

Niels who works for the Danish tourist board in Nanortalik has a file compiling routes in the area - he handles most teams who go up Tasermuit and anywhere from Nanortalik.

Plus there were a few Brit expeditions in Torssukatak the year before in various side valleys, plus the Thumbnail team.

There's loads to go at and one very, very obvious prize!

I've heard of one other trip going out from Graham at Outside - is that you guys? He said it was a pair which I was quite taken aback by - you're very much out on a limb and it would be an easy place to have an accident. We had radios and a dingy. Anyway, email me for more info.
